Energy Efficiency Opportunities Amendment Regulations 2006 (No. 1)1

Select Legislative Instrument 2006 No. 201

I, PHILIP MICHAEL JEFFERY, Governor‑General of the Commonwealth of Australia, acting with the advice of the Federal Executive Council, make the following Regulations under the Energy Efficiency Opportunities Act 2006.

Dated 27 July 2006

P. M. JEFFERY

Governor‑General

By His Excellency’s Command

IAN MACFARLANE


1              Name of Regulations

                These Regulations are the Energy Efficiency Opportunities Amendment Regulations 2006 (No. 1).

2              Commencement

                These Regulations commence on the day after they are registered.

3              Amendment of Energy Efficiency Opportunities Regulations 2006

                Schedule 1 amends the Energy Efficiency Opportunities Regulations 2006.


Schedule 1        Amendment

(regulation 3)

  

[1]           Paragraph 6.1 (7) (b)

omit

of Key Element 6
